Jawad declared ‘Best Swimmer’

Published September 5, 2005

KARACHI, Sept 4: Jawad Kamani of Habib Public School clinched the “Best Swimmer” award after winning 12 gold medals in the two-day Sindh open and junior swimming championship at Karachi Gymkhana swimming pool on Sunday.

Jawad has created a new record by achieving the unique honour fourth time in a row since 2002.

Habib School won the championship with 329 points followed by Karachi Grammar School (173) at second spot. Naval Club made it to third position with 113.

In all 17 leading clubs and educational institutions took part in the event.

Following swimmers were declared group champions of their respective age groups.

U-8: Zayan Sardar of B.V.A.; U-10: Pasha Khan of T.C.S; U-12: Aniq Anwar of D.A.P.S (five golds); U-14: Anser Karim of K.G.S. (6 golds); U-16: Habibian Hasan Youshe Murad (7 golds); U-18: Habibian Jawad Kamani (12 golds).

OPEN: Habibian Jawad Kamani.
